Understanding the Core Mechanics and Risk Management
At its heart, the game revolves around a single, escalating multiplier. As the aircraft ascends, this multiplier increases exponentially. The longer you stay in, the higher the multiplier climbs, and the greater your potential payout. However, the catch is that the plane can ‘crash’ at any time, resulting in the loss of your entire wager. This fundamental element of risk is what makes the game so compelling. Effective risk management is paramount to long-term success. Simply chasing high multipliers without a well-defined exit strategy is a surefire way to deplete your bankroll quickly. Many players adopt a strategy of setting a target multiplier and automatically cashing out when that level is reached, removing the emotional element from the decision-making process.
The Importance of Bankroll Management
Before even placing a bet, it's crucial to determine your bankroll and allocate a reasonable amount for each round. A common rule of thumb is to wager no more than 1-5% of your total bankroll on any single bet. This helps to mitigate the risk of substantial losses and allows you to withstand losing streaks. Furthermore, consider setting daily or weekly loss limits to prevent impulsive betting and maintain control over your finances. Disciplined bankroll management isn’t about guaranteeing wins; it’s about ensuring you can stay in the game long enough to capitalize on favorable opportunities.

The Role of Probability and Statistical Analysis
Understanding basic probability concepts can be immensely beneficial when playing this game. Each round is an independent event, meaning the outcome of previous rounds has no bearing on the outcome of the current round. However, analyzing historical data can help you understand the overall distribution of multipliers and the likelihood of reaching certain levels. For example, you can calculate the probability of the plane crashing before a specific multiplier is reached. This information can help you set realistic expectations and adjust your betting strategy accordingly. While you can't control the outcome of each individual round, you can make informed decisions based on the underlying probabilities.
Utilizing Martingale and Anti-Martingale Strategies
Two popular betting strategies are the Martingale and Anti-Martingale. The Martingale strategy involves doubling your bet after each loss, with the goal of recouping your losses and profiting from a single win. While this strategy can be effective in the short term, it requires a substantial bankroll and carries a significant risk of exceeding your betting limits. The Anti-Martingale strategy, on the other hand, involves increasing your bet after each win and decreasing it after each loss. This strategy is less risky than the Martingale but also has a lower potential payout. Both strategies have their pros and cons, and the best approach depends on your individual risk tolerance and bankroll size. Remember that even with a well-defined strategy, losses are inevitable.

Advanced Techniques: Auto Cashout and Bot Usage
For serious players, automated tools such as auto cashout features and, controversially, bots can offer a degree of precision and efficiency. Auto cashout allows you to pre-set a target multiplier, and the game will automatically cash out your bet when that level is reached, eliminating the need for manual intervention. This can be particularly useful in high-pressure situations or when multitasking. However, it's important to note that auto cashout doesn’t guarantee a win; it simply executes your predetermined strategy. The use of bots, which automate the entire betting process, is often prohibited by online casinos and can lead to account suspension, so proceed with extreme caution.
